Who Was Klaus Fuchs?
Klaus Fuchs was a brilliant theoretical physicist born in Germany in 1911. After fleeing Nazi Germany, he emigrated to Britain, where he contributed to nuclear research. During World War II, Fuchs joined the Manhattan Project in the United States, working closely with prominent scientists, including Oppenheimer. Despite his critical role in the project, Fuchs secretly transmitted detailed information about atomic bomb design to the Soviet Union. His espionage had significant ramifications, accelerating Soviet nuclear development and raising questions about the security and ethics of scientific work in wartime.
Fuchs’ Role in the Manhattan Project
- Worked in theoretical physics and contributed to understanding nuclear chain reactions.
- Had access to highly sensitive information about bomb design, including implosion methods.
- Collaborated with key scientists under Oppenheimer’s leadership, contributing to the overall success of the project.
- Despite his expertise, Fuchs secretly communicated information to Soviet intelligence, complicating the historical narrative of the Manhattan Project.
